Understanding Chain Link Fence Gabions
Chain link fence gabions are structures made from reinforced wire mesh that is filled with stones, soil, or other materials. Typically used for stabilization, erosion control, and landscaping, gabions can be easily adapted to various shapes and sizes, making them ideal for a range of applications. Their combination of strength and flexibility allows for the creation of both permanent and temporary installations, catering to the evolving demands of the construction industry.

Benefits of Chain Link Fence Gabion Structures
1. Erosion Control One of the primary functions of chain link fence gabions is to stabilize soil and prevent erosion. Their porous design allows water to flow freely, reducing the risk of flooding while retaining soil integrity. This is particularly beneficial in areas prone to heavy rainfall and runoff.
2. Aesthetic Versatility Gabions can be filled with a variety of materials, ranging from natural stones to recycled debris, allowing for customization that blends seamlessly into their surroundings. They can be used to create visually attractive features in landscapes, park areas, or residential properties.
3. Cost-Effectiveness Compared to traditional fencing and retaining wall solutions, chain link fence gabions can often be more economical to produce and install. Their long-lasting nature means reduced maintenance costs over time, making them a sensible investment.
4. Environmental Benefits Utilizing local materials helps minimize transportation emissions and promotes sustainability. Additionally, the design of gabions encourages biodiversity, as they can provide habitats for various fauna and flora.
5. Quick Installation Chain link fence gabion systems can generally be installed with relative ease. This advantage makes them ideal for construction projects that require swift completion without compromising on quality.
